Comprehending Digital Forensics in the Modern Age
Digital forensics is the process of recognizing, protecting, evaluating, and providing electronic proof. While many relate Ethical Hacking Services with illicit activities, the reality is that the skills required to permeate a system are the same skills essential to investigate how a system was breached. An expert hacker committed to forensic services uses their understanding of system vulnerabilities and exploit techniques to reverse-engineer events.

When a company or private employs a forensic specialist, they are seeking more than simply a tech-savvy individual; they are looking for a digital investigator who understands the subtleties of metadata, file systems, and encrypted interactions.
Why Specialized Forensic Services are Essential
Numerous business erroneously believe that their internal IT department can deal with a forensic investigation. While IT staff are excellent at keeping systems, they often lack the specialized training needed for "evidentiary stability." An expert forensic hacker ensures that the process of data extraction does not change the evidence, which is the most vital aspect in legal procedures.
Table 1: Internal IT vs. Specialist Forensic Hacker
| Function | Internal IT Department | Expert Forensic Hacker |
|---|---|---|
| Primary Goal | System uptime and functionality | Proof conservation and analysis |
| Tools Used | Administrative and tracking tools | Specialized forensic software application (EnCase, FTK) |
| Legal Knowledge | Minimal to corporate policy | Deep understanding of "Chain of Custody" |
| Perspective | Operational/Defensive | Analytical/Offensive |
| Evidence Handling | May unintentionally overwrite information | Uses "Write-Blockers" to preserve stability |
Key Services Provided by Forensic Hackers
A forensic hacker offers a suite of services designed to address numerous digital crises. These services are not restricted to post-breach analysis but likewise consist of proactive measures and lawsuits support.
1. Information Recovery and Reconstruction
Even when files are erased or drives are formatted, the information often stays on the physical plate or flash memory. Forensic experts can recuperate fragmented data that standard software can not find, offering a timeline of what was deleted and when.
2. Occurrence Response and Breach Analysis
When a network is jeopardized, the first question is constantly: "How did they get in?" A hacker trained in forensics can identify the point of entry, the period of the stay, and what data was exfiltrated.
3. Malware Forensics
By evaluating malicious code found on a system, forensic hackers can figure out the origin of the attack and the intent of the programmer. This is vital for preventing future attacks of a similar nature.
4. Employee Misconduct Investigations
From intellectual residential or commercial property theft to workplace harassment, digital forensics can supply "the smoking gun." Detailed logs can show if a worker downloaded exclusive files to a personal USB device or sent unauthorized emails.
5. Mobile Device Forensics
Modern smartphones include more individual information than computers. Specialists can draw out GPS places, encrypted chat logs (like WhatsApp or Signal), and deleted call histories.
The Forensic Investigation Process
An expert forensic engagement follows a strict approach to make sure that findings are reputable. The process normally includes four main stages:
- Identification: Determining which gadgets (servers, laptops, mobile phones, cloud accounts) contain appropriate information.
- Preservation: Creating a "bit-stream" image of the drive. This is a sector-by-sector copy that makes sure the original device remains untouched.
- Analysis: Using advanced tools to comb through the data, searching for keywords, concealed partitions, and deleted logs.
- Reporting: Documentation of the findings in a clear, succinct way that can be comprehended by non-technical people, such as judges or board members.

Legal Considerations and the Chain of Custody
The "Chain of Custody" is the chronological documentation or proof that records the series of custody, control, transfer, analysis, and disposition of physical or electronic evidence. If a forensic hacker stops working to maintain this, the evidence may be ruled inadmissible in court.
Table 2: Critical Steps in Maintaining Chain of Custody
| Action | Action Taken | Importance |
|---|---|---|
| Seizure | Recording the state of the gadget at the time of discovery. | Develops the original condition. |
| Imaging | Using a write-blocker to produce a forensic copy. | Makes sure the original data is never ever modified. |
| Hashing | Getting a cryptographic MD5 or SHA-1 hash. | Proves that the copy corresponds the initial. |
| Logging | Detailed notes of who managed the evidence and when. | Prevents claims of proof tampering. |

5. What is the difference in between Cyber Security and Digital Forensics?
Cyber Security is proactive; it focuses on constructing walls to keep individuals out. Digital Forensics is reactive; it focuses on what happened after somebody got in or how a gadget was utilized to commit an action.
